Skip to content

Commit 562a18e

Browse files
authored
Merge pull request #58 from umbraco/v10/feature/add-blockgrid-support
Add support for `Umbraco.BlockGrid` property editor
2 parents c78f2e3 + 5350f47 commit 562a18e

File tree

1 file changed

+28
-0
lines changed

1 file changed

+28
-0
lines changed
Lines changed: 28 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,28 @@
1+
using Microsoft.Extensions.Logging;
2+
using System;
3+
using System.Collections.Generic;
4+
using Umbraco.Cms.Core.Services;
5+
using Umbraco.Deploy.Core.Connectors.ValueConnectors.Services;
6+
7+
namespace Umbraco.Deploy.Contrib.ValueConnectors
8+
{
9+
/// <summary>
10+
/// A Deploy connector for the BlockGrid property editor.
11+
/// </summary>
12+
/// <seealso cref="Umbraco.Deploy.Contrib.ValueConnectors.BlockEditorValueConnector" />
13+
public class BlockGridValueConnector : BlockEditorValueConnector
14+
{
15+
/// <inheritdoc />
16+
public override IEnumerable<string> PropertyEditorAliases => new[] { "Umbraco.BlockGrid" };
17+
18+
/// <summary>
19+
/// Initializes a new instance of the <see cref="BlockGridValueConnector" /> class.
20+
/// </summary>
21+
/// <param name="contentTypeService">The content type service.</param>
22+
/// <param name="valueConnectors">The value connectors.</param>
23+
/// <param name="logger">The logger.</param>
24+
public BlockGridValueConnector(IContentTypeService contentTypeService, Lazy<ValueConnectorCollection> valueConnectors, ILogger<BlockGridValueConnector> logger)
25+
: base(contentTypeService, valueConnectors, logger)
26+
{ }
27+
}
28+
}

0 commit comments

Comments
 (0)